Output 637ca6c2fd95fa50bf046c0e51caade32ca1eadee36c33723bc10a6ebe80d337:1

value
24888446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e159bed30dddfe9528c47b4092788ff3919355e OP_EQUAL
address
MLrS56WjjnLqkK6FxiYEctePK7eLkKqfhe
transaction
637ca6c2fd95fa50bf046c0e51caade32ca1eadee36c33723bc10a6ebe80d337
spent
true